Opinion | Elon Musk Is Making a Giant Mistake … Unless?

Elon Musk is so good that you must marvel if trashing X, previously Twitter, is one way or the other in his finest curiosity. This couldn’t probably be one large mistake, may it?

Really I believe it’s a large mistake. There may be, nevertheless, an unlikely situation the place damaging X within the quick run may profit Musk in the long term. Only for kicks, and since everyone seems to be fascinated by the world’s richest individual, I’ll take you thru it.

First, although, a refresher on why persons are speaking about Musk and X this week. It’s as a result of he as soon as once more did one thing seemingly inexplicable. On Wednesday at The New York Instances DealBook Summit, he charged that corporations that had pulled adverts from X after he endorsed an antisemitic conspiracy idea have been making an attempt to “blackmail” him. Utilizing profane language repeatedly, he instructed them, “Don’t promote.”

This isn’t the way in which to lure advertisers again. And it was removed from the one factor Musk has executed to break X. He lower greater than three-quarters of the workers, together with most of these concerned in conserving hate speech off the platform, which predictably resulted in additional hate speech and fewer advertisers. Dropping the Twitter title and eliminating the lovable blue hen brand didn’t assist, both.

Once more, it’s believable and even possible that Musk has merely made a sequence of dangerous selections. As good as he’s, he does have an impulsive streak and lots of anger within him. On the DealBook Summit, he admitted that endorsing the antisemitic tweet was a mistake. He instructed the interviewer, Andrew Ross Sorkin, that he had “demons” in his thoughts stemming from an sad childhood.

However let’s get to the bizarre idea that Musk is doing all of this intentionally in a means that advantages him in the long term. It begins with the truth that he realized quickly after he bid for the corporate that it was a mistake and tried to again out of the deal, however wasn’t in a position to extricate himself. So he was uncomfortable with proudly owning X to start out with. Then he made administration errors, resembling firing important workers. And, crucially, rates of interest rose sharply, elevating the price of servicing the financial institution loans he took on to finance the deal.

At this level, the shares he owns in X are price far lower than he paid for them. They aren’t traded, so there’s no public valuation. However the huge cash supervisor Constancy estimates their worth for purchasers of its mutual funds, and as of Sept. 30 it had marked them down by practically two-thirds from what they have been price when Musk took majority management.

There’s one thing in finance referred to as playing for resurrection. It’s once you’re down to date that you simply don’t have rather more to lose, so that you’re prepared to take huge dangers within the hope of recouping your losses. The speculation is that Musk is playing for resurrection with a triple financial institution shot that in all probability received’t work — however simply may.

The primary proponent of the crazy-like-a-fox idea, so far as I can inform, is Eric Talley, a professor at Columbia Legislation Faculty who makes a speciality of company legislation, governance and finance. I interviewed him on Thursday. He admitted, “I’m nonetheless unsure myself” whether or not Musk is engaged in “a diabolical technique embedded in a four-dimensional chess transfer” or simply being erratic.

Whether it is 4-D chess, he mentioned, it’s that Musk is making an attempt to hurt X within the quick run to get the banks which have lent him cash to just accept that they should “restructure” what he owes them — that’s, decrease the rates of interest, prolong the cost durations or write off a number of the debt altogether. As soon as that soiled deed is completed, he may then give attention to getting the much less indebted firm again on a development path.

The danger in such a method, after all, is that Musk would achieve speaking the corporate down, however not in speaking it again up, leaving his stake within the firm price little to nothing. As Talley put it to me: “To hit the suitable window on this it’s essential to create a short lived diploma of acid indigestion on the a part of your collectors, reap the benefits of that, and hope that the pyrotechnics that you simply set off don’t ignite the entire firm and trigger it to lose all its worth.”

Talley speculated that Musk may even go a step additional and purchase a number of the loans from the issuing banks, in order that X would owe cash to him. Then he may put the corporate into chapter 11 and negotiate to transform his debt into fairness, giving him an excellent larger share of the possession. The fairness can be price one thing if he may then flip the corporate round.

There are a few authorized issues with this situation, other than the tough enterprise of find out how to resurrect an organization as soon as it has fallen. One authorized downside is that making inaccurate statements about an organization to have an effect on its worth (up or down) violates securities legislation and customary legislation. To make certain, Talley wasn’t accusing Musk of doing this, nor am I. One other authorized downside is that there may very well be phrases within the settlement with the lenders to dam him from buying lots of the financial institution debt. Typically there are even agreements to ban revisions of the credit score settlement, Talley mentioned.

Once more, there’s no proof that Musk has any such plan. The corporate didn’t instantly reply to a request for remark. However so long as he retains doing issues that injury X’s worth, the hypothesis that he has some sort of ulterior motive will proceed.

You and Binyamin Appelbaum mentioned why Individuals are feeling grumpy concerning the economic system. Another excuse is that losses are at all times felt extra strongly than good points. So the ache from value will increase is larger than the pleasure from wage will increase, even when the wage will increase are considerably larger.
